Creating Safe Cities Through Environmental Design: Neighborhood Permeability and Burglary Rates in Diyarbakir, Turkey

Abstract

According to Environmental Criminological perspective various factors may affect the vulnerability of a house. In terms of residentiall burglary, permeability is one of the major factors. There have been multiple studies to examine the relationship between the degree of neighborhood permeability and burglary rates. Most of the studies concluded that permeability is a mediating factor for burglary. This study derives on these condary data collected on environmental factors and burglary rates in Diyarbakir. The analysis showed that there is a significant bivariate relationship between neighborhood permeability and burglaryrates. However when number of houses introduced to the regression model, the effect of neighborhood permeability disappears. It is found that the major variable that affects both neighborhood permeability and burglary rates is the number of houses.
